Содержание образования в учительских институтах Восточной Сибири в начале ХХ в

Содержание образования в учительских институтах Восточной Сибири в начале ХХ в

Abstract

The article shows the development of the syllabus of teachers' institutes in Eastern Siberia at the beginning of the XX century. It analyses and generalizes some conditions of this process and the focus of the programs of changes, introduced into the curriculum, on improvement of the quality of teacher training for primary school.

В статье показано развитие содержания образования учительских институтов Восточной Сибири в начале ХХ в., проанализированы и обобщены некоторые условия этого процесса, направленность вводимых в учебный план и программы изменений на повышение качества подготовки педагогических кадров для начальной школы.
